    NRG, acronym for New Radiancy Group (Hangul: 엔알지), was a South Korean pop music group.Originally a five-member boy band consisting of Chun Myung-hoon, Lee Sung-jin, Noh Yoo-min, Moon Sung-hoon, and Kim Hwan-sung, NRG debuted in 1997 and underwent sporadic periods of activity and hiatus between 2000 and 2008 before going on an extended hiatus.

    14U (Korean: 원포유) was a South Korean boy band formed by BG Entertainment in Incheon, South Korea. [1] The group debuted on July 22, [2] 2017, with a single album "VVV," and disbanded on May 10, 2019. [3]
